HIV Positive Women Sue Government for Alleged Forced Sterilisation.

Byline: Chamwe Kaira

Around 50 HIV positive women plan to sue the Ministry of Health and Social Services for allegedly being sterilised against their will, their lawyer said.

Amon Ngavetene, a lawyer with the Legal Assistance Centre, told the Economist that the first six cases would be heard in the Namibian High Court in October this year.

"Summons have already been issued to the health ministry," he said.

Ngavetene said the women allege that they were sterilised at government hospitals in the country during labour.
